Yeah, alright, a gross question. But I was wondering how long after drinking colonoscopy prep will I poop? Is it pretty much immediately after drinking or does it take a few hours? And is the clearing out really intense (all at once) or gradual? Not that it really matters as I'll be home anyway, but kind of nice to know what to expect. Thanks!

From what I've seen — and experienced myself — most people start needing the toilet about 1 to 3 hours after drinking the prep. For some, it kicks in faster; others might take a bit longer. Everyone’s body is different, so try not to worry if yours doesn’t follow the exact same timeline.

One bit of advice: once you’ve had the first dose, it’s best to stay close to a bathroom. And make sure to drink plenty of clear fluids (as your doctor recommends) to stay comfortable.

I’m not a medical professional, just someone who’s been through it and helped a lot of others. If you’re ever unsure or something doesn’t feel right, it’s always safest to check with your doctor or the clinic.
